JavaScript验证图片类型(扩展名)的函数分享

时间:2024-04-17 09:51:00 


前台调用如下

OnClientClick="return fucCheckJpgAndGif(form1.File1.value);" --其中File1为上传文件控件

函数代码:


function fucCheckJpgAndGif(strFileName) {
    if (strFileName != "") {
        var strtype = strFileName.substring(strFileName.length - 4, strFileName.length);
        strtype = strtype.toLowerCase();
        if ((strtype == ".jpg") || (strtype == ".gif") || (strtype == "jpeg") || (strtype == ".bmp")) {
            return true;
        }
        else {
            alert("请上传jpg、gif或者bmp格式的图片,谢谢!");
            return false;
        }
    }
    alert("请上传jpg、gif或者bmp格式的图片,谢谢!");/* from http://yige.org/js/ */
    return false;

}


标签:JavaScript,图片类型
0
投稿

猜你喜欢

  • mybatis统计每条SQL的执行时间的方法示例

    2024-01-28 12:54:43
  • Python中使用MELIAE分析程序内存占用实例

    2021-10-26 22:34:24
  • sql 存储过程批量删除数据的语句

    2024-01-21 17:40:23
  • Python淘宝或京东等秒杀抢购脚本实现(秒杀脚本)

    2023-01-23 20:25:14
  • sqlserver bcp(数据导入导出工具)一般用法与命令详解

    2024-01-27 03:12:08
  • 使用pandas模块读取csv文件和excel表格,并用matplotlib画图的方法

    2023-10-04 14:42:58
  • SqlServer服务中利用触发器对指定账户进行登录ip限制提升安全性操作

    2024-01-26 12:24:32
  • python读取nc数据并绘图的方法实例

    2023-09-16 10:08:19
  • Python函数装饰器的使用教程

    2022-10-26 03:01:06
  • PHP文件操作详解

    2023-11-20 07:44:25
  • 利用索引提高SQL Server数据处理的效率

    2009-01-08 15:32:00
  • Java动态-代理实现AOP

    2023-07-15 09:33:43
  • 使用Python实现牛顿法求极值

    2021-10-14 15:10:21
  • IronPython连接MySQL的方法步骤

    2024-01-27 05:43:05
  • MySQL数据库入门之备份数据库操作详解

    2024-01-24 07:10:05
  • Hive-SQL查询连续活跃登录用户思路详解

    2024-01-22 08:29:47
  • python3的pip路径在哪

    2023-01-27 14:15:39
  • pyhton学习与数据挖掘self原理及应用分析

    2023-07-04 23:19:11
  • 基于vue实现微博三方登录流程解析

    2024-05-03 15:08:42
  • 给textarea增加长度限制的几种方法

    2009-06-04 12:27:00
  • asp之家 网络编程 m.aspxhome.com